for the 4586897th time, if there is to be any hope for the occupy movement to succeed, it must continue to hold the moral high ground. they do not have the guns to match the cops, but they do have the capacity to generate sympathy amongst the remnants of the population who can be spurred to action in their own right. violence from the occupy people distorts and can potentially shatter that image of the moral high ground.
